An example of a fundamental case of most residence regulation is Armory v Delamirie [1722].[201] A chimney sweep's boy found a jewel encrusted with important stones. He took it to the goldsmith to have it valued. The goldsmith's apprentice looked at it, sneakily taken out the stones, told the boy it absolutely was worthy of a few halfpence and that he would invest in it. The boy explained he would prefer the jewel back again, And so the apprentice gave it to him, but with no stones. The boy sued the goldsmith for his apprentice's try and cheat him. Lord Chief Justice Pratt dominated that Though the boy could not be reported to have the jewel, he ought to be regarded as the rightful keeper ("finders keepers") until the first owner is uncovered. In actual fact the apprentice as well as the boy both of those experienced a right of possession inside the jewel (a complex principle, that means proof that a thing could belong to another person), although the boy's possessory desire was considered greater, mainly because it may be proven to generally be 1st in time. Possession may very well be nine-tenths on the law, but not all.
